Exports In 2023, Malaysia exported $342M in Scrap Iron, making it the 27th largest exporter of Scrap Iron in the world. At the same year, Scrap Iron was the 122nd most exported product in Malaysia. The main destination of Scrap Iron exports from Malaysia are: India ($262M), China ($34.1M), Chinese Taipei ($10.2M), Japan ($7.96M), and Singapore ($7.18M).
The fastest growing export markets for Scrap Iron of Malaysia between 2022 and 2023 were China ($24.7M), India ($17.9M), and Chinese Taipei ($7.63M).
Imports In 2023, Malaysia imported $384M in Scrap Iron, becoming the 25th largest importer of Scrap Iron in the world. At the same year, Scrap Iron was the 123rd most imported product in Malaysia. Malaysia imports Scrap Iron primarily from: Japan ($88.2M), Singapore ($63.4M), United States ($48.1M), Australia ($47.8M), and United Kingdom ($33.7M).
The fastest growing import markets in Scrap Iron for Malaysia between 2022 and 2023 were Japan ($37.6M), Singapore ($31.3M), and United Kingdom ($13.1M).
